In 1915, Annie Bell McLeroy entered the world in Morrison,Randolph,Alabama,USA, born to Lovic "Lovey" F. McLeroy and Susannah A. "Ma Mac" McLEROY Reese. In 1920, Annie Bell McLeroy resided in Morrison, Randolph, Alabama. In 1930, Annie Bell McLeroy resided in Morrisons, Randolph, Alabama. Annie Bell McLeroy married Charles Sidney Perry. Annie Bell McLeroy passed away in 1972 in Wedowee,Randolph,Alabama, USA.
